Fruit and Nut Bars
These Homemade Fruit and Nut Bars are packed with nutritious ingredients, offering a perfect balance of sweet and crunchy in every bite.

Servings: 12 bars
- 1 cup whole nuts I used use cashews, walnuts, pecans, almonds, macadamia nuts.
- 1 cup chopped nuts I used cashews, walnuts, pecans, almonds, macadamia nuts.
- ½ cup dried cranberries
- ¼ cup sunflower seeds
- ¼ cup pumpkin seeds
- ¼ cup sesame seeds
- 1 Tbsp flaxseeds
- ½ tsp salt
- ½ cup honey
- 2 tsp vanilla extract
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Spray with cooking spray and line an 8” square baking pan with parchment paper.
Place all the ingredients into a large bowl and mix them thoroughly.
Transfer the mixture to the baking pan. With the help of the spatula flatten the nuts down in one layer by firmly pressing on them.
Bake anywhere from 30-40 minutes until the nuts start to brown a little. They will have a nice deep golden-brown color.
Cool the bars in the pan completely. For about 2-3 hrs. Transfer to a cutting board and cut into 12 bars.
Wrap each bar individually in parchment paper. Store in the refrigerator for 1 week or freeze for longer storage.
- Use Fresh Ingredients: Ensure your nuts and seeds are fresh to maintain the best flavor and texture.
- Press Firmly: Press the mixture firmly into the baking dish to ensure the bars hold together well.
- Cool Properly: Allow enough time for the bars to chill and set before cutting.
- Cut Evenly: Use a sharp knife to cut the bars into even pieces for a professional look.
- Store Correctly: Store the bars in an airtight container to keep them fresh for longer. If your home is too hot, store them in the refridgerator.
